You won’t get far as a Visual Basic developer unless you know how to write database applications. So if you’re working with .NET 1.x, this book is for you. It takes you from beginner to database professional in a logical progression that makes each step easier to master.

As a result, you’ll quickly get your mind around the hundreds of classes, properties, methods, and events that are part of ADO.NET. And you’ll build your expertise with the various programming techniques that you can use for any given database task, so you can choose the best one for the project at hand.

If you look at the table of contents, you’ll how extensive the coverage is:

  • typed and untyped datasets
  • bound and unbound controls
  • data views
  • parameterized queries
  • data relations
  • XML
  • the most extensive coverage of Crystal Reports in any ADO.NET book

It’s all there! You’ll also learn how to create and use database classes so you can separate the database layer from the business and presentation layers of an application.

And to make sure that you master all the database skills you need, this book presents 21 complete business applications that you can learn from and use as guides for your own work. That includes an order entry application in chapter 11 that accesses 9 different database tables.
